Patient Triggering Methods
Refer to Foldout F-4, item 8.
The ventilator offers the clinician the choice of flow or pressure (P)
triggering for patient-initiated breaths in all modes of ventilation. To
select Flow or P, press the Trig button (LED lights) and then press
Accept.
Basic Ventilation Controls
Refer to Foldout F-4, item 8.
To set FIO2, Tidal Volume, Flow, Inspiratory Time (t Insp), Respiratory
Rate (Resp Rate), Pressure Support, Pressure Limit, PEEP/CPAP and
Trigger (flow or pressure (P)):
1. Press the button below the corresponding display to select a
parameter.
2. Rotate the Adjustment knob to adjust the setting while it is
flashing.
3. Press the Accept button to invoke the change.
Or
Select and adjust multiple basic ventilation controls within 10
seconds of the last change and then press the Accept button to
invoke all of the changes. The display(s) will stop flashing and the
setting(s) will take effect.
Flow or Inspiratory Time in Volume Control
When ventilating in Volume Control, you can choose to set either
Flow or Inspiratory Time (t Insp) for mandatory breaths. For all other
mandatory breath types, only t Insp can be adjusted. Press the Select
button to toggle between Flow and t insp.
Manual Inflation Button
Refer to Foldout F-4, item 11.
Press and hold the Manual Inflation button to deliver a manual
inspiration. The inflation ends when the user releases the button, five
seconds elapses, or a High Paw alarm is violated, whichever occurs
first.
